Output 43ea558456f0a4576c32013752d739d62efcb3e5409f74c11fa23a6fb946b4b4:0

value
5968213
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f10eaba444e3ddcef3b43768138a1e35aeb5576 OP_EQUAL
address
38u5a75AQT9fPZEoqww8T7YySPP221Rh5r
transaction
43ea558456f0a4576c32013752d739d62efcb3e5409f74c11fa23a6fb946b4b4
spent
true